Mole Removal vs Ultrasound Thyroid
Medicare Cost Comparison 2025
Quick Answer
Mole Removal: $500 total · Medicare pays $400 · Patient pays $100
Ultrasound Thyroid: $350 total · Medicare pays $280 · Patient pays $70
Cost Comparison
| Metric | Mole Removal | Ultrasound Thyroid |
|---|---|---|
| Total Average Cost | $500 | $350 |
| Medicare Pays | $400 | $280 |
| Patient Pays | $100 | $70 |
| Category | outpatient | imaging |
